MOT History from tests of petrol CAGIVA RIVER-600s year 1997

Review the list of common CAGIVA RIVER-600 failures below or to perform a specific mot history check on your CAGIVA then use our popular KnowYourCar service

mot history
Pass percent:70.59%
(The average a petrol CAGIVA RIVER-600 year 1997 passes without issue)
Based on:34 MOT Tests

We get to these numbers by trawling through over 1 billion MOT test results since 2004 and crunched the numbers. We remove anything to do with Tyres, as they are model independent and group together common non-model specific issues. We are trying to get to a picture of what models have what issues.

Please note: We take the data from the DVSA. This data is raw and can contain typos and spelling mistakes that garages may have entered while recording a MOT result. Specifically miss-match on names of models and makes. We are constantly cleaning the data so bear with the odd issue.
